Output 643d05d9bd3052f9759b871f53ccced400898c6b555e6b8a9f56c252ba64a1a5:0

value
47871401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91dc52b0f8a9f7c351257e6bccbbf9874e291169 OP_EQUAL
address
3EzFqfqigtf4pcUvmGoikdEFmiX3yVEt8V
transaction
643d05d9bd3052f9759b871f53ccced400898c6b555e6b8a9f56c252ba64a1a5
confirmations
390966
spent
true